The Cardinals have signed OLB Antonio Coleman

The Cardinals have signed 25-year old OLB Antonio Coleman to a reserve/future contract.  Coleman played in 3 games for the Bills last year and he had 4 tackles.  He has now played in 11 games in his first two years in the NFL and he has 16 tackles.  Coleman will get a shot to impress the Cardinals next year in training camp.
